Method

Onion Rings Directions

  1. 1

    Prepare the Onions

    Peel the large onions and slice them into 1/4-inch thick rings. Carefully separate the rings from each other and set aside.

  2. 2

    Make the Batter

    In a large mixing b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, cornstarch, baking powder, salt, black pepper, and paprika. Mix well to ensure that the dry ingredients are evenly distributed.

  3. 3

    Add Water

    Gradually add the cold water to the dry ingredients while whisking until the batter is smooth and has a consistency similar to pancake batter. If the batter is too thick, add a little more water.

  4. 4

    Heat the Oil

    In a deep frying pan or pot,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at until it reaches 350°F (175°C). You can test if the oil is ready by dropping a small amount of batter into the oil; it should sizzle and rise to the top.

  5. 5

    Fry the Onion Rings

    Dip each onion ring into the batter, ensuring it is fully coated. Carefully place the battered onion rings into the hot oil, frying them in batches to avoid overcrowding. Fry until golden brown and crispy, about 2-3 minutes per side.

  6. 6

    Drain and Serve

    Use a slotted spoon to remove the onion rings from the oil and place them on a plate lined with paper towels to drain excess oil. Serve hot with your favorite dipping sauce.
